Character of the water

Klintboån is a steep trout brook. The water flows — fish hold behind rocks, in current seams and pools, letting the food drift to them. On high water the fish run upstream; on low water they sit tight in the deeper runs.

Permits & rules

  • Trout & Arctic char: protected during the autumn spawn · catch-and-release on certain stretches.
  •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.
